After both having extra time off, the South Hadley Tigers and the Bethlehem Central Eagles will shake off the cobwebs and take on one another at 12:00 p.m. on Saturday.
South Hadley is probably headed into the matchup with a chip on their shoulder considering Monument Mountain just ended the team's four-game winning streak last Monday. They fell just short of the Spartans by a score of 47-44. For those keeping track at home, that's the closest loss the Tigers have suffered since February 2, 2024.
Meanwhile, Bethlehem Central had to endure a four-game losing streak, but that streak is no more. They strolled past Catholic Central with points to spare last Saturday, taking the game 50-35.
South Hadley's defeat was their first in the league, dropping their league record down to 2-1 and their overall record down to 4-2. As for Bethlehem Central, their victory bumped their record up to 2-4.
